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22508 8481193409 53224 7070 4004620
517675845 940981 76104
517675845 940981 76104
28 7697255 72
All about undefined
Interested in learning more?
517675845 940981 76104
28 7697255 72
See more
5432 68313 80186274
6552 14 76448392 97358924
See more
9914 9014371 763745
5049877 46575432794 6836974 396602907 513
See more